Apple Snickers Tart Recipe

 Here is an easy version of Apple Pie that you can make quickly any time!  You can even use all store bought ingredients to make it that much simpler!!
Ingredients:
1 package Crescent rolls
1 can apple pie filling
Cut up Snickers bars ( I used snack about 8 snack sized)
Caramel and Chocolate drizzle on top
 
Directions:
  1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ees
  2. Unroll Crescents Rolls triangle and spoon a heaping tablespoon of the apple pie mix onto the dough. Spread apples evenly.  Add a couple little chunks of snickers.
  3. Roll dough into a roll starting with the widest edge of the dough and space evenly on a baking sheet.
  4. Bake 25 – 30 minutes until golden brown.
  5.  Drizzle caramel and chocolate sauce on top. 

Making your own apple pie filling with apples that are cut very small works best, but the store bought filling works in a pinch!
